赎回期域名是指在域名注册后,注册商或注册人可以在一定时间内(通常为30天)选择取消注册并取回该域名的过程。这个过程通常被称为“赎回期”。在这个期间内,域名所有者可以通过支付一定的费用来恢复被删除的域名。
域名被删除的原因可能包括:
以下是一个简单的示例代码,展示如何检查域名的状态并尝试恢复:
import requests
def check_domain_status(domain):
url = f"https://api.domainregistrar.com/check?domain={domain}"
response = requests.get(url)
return response.json()
def restore_domain(domain):
url = f"https://api.domainregistrar.com/restore?domain={domain}"
response = requests.post(url, data={"fee": "100"})
return response.json()
# 示例使用
domain = "example.com"
status = check_domain_status(domain)
if status["status"] == "redemption":
result = restore_domain(domain)
print(result)
else:
print("域名状态正常")
请注意,以上代码仅为示例,实际操作中需要根据具体的注册商API进行调整。
领取专属 10元无门槛券
手把手带您无忧上云